一、做程序员前景如何?
这世界很大,也很小。很大,说明她的范围广,让你摸不着边际;很小,我们可以足不出户,而知天下事,这些都有赖于电子产品的发明及应用,由其是20世纪末,万维网的兴起,更让你感觉这个世界的渺小。
万维网的兴起,在很大程度上是一代代程序员努力的结果。
作为程序员,从事编码工作,是一件非常快乐的事。也可以锻炼你的思维逻辑,教会你面对问题时如何思考。学哲学的人未必都能成为思想家,但她教会了你如何思考人生,如何看待你生活的世界。同样,通过编码,可以学到这个世界上最严谨的思维方法,因为在编码世界里,对错是那么简单甚至绝对,只要敲下键盘,计算机就会判定孰是孰非,0或1,粗暴却完美。
从事编码,可以获得持续的创造力,跟写作、绘画、编剧一样。编码也是一种富有创造性的工作。只要有一台电脑,掌握了计算机语言及其本技能后,你便拥有了无限的超能,便能随心所欲地创造出新内容,丰富和美好这个世界,同时,还能使GDP获得增长,是不是很棒。
从事编码工作,可以让你在短时间内品味人生的大起大落。计算机世界里对错简单而又直接,一个符号、一个字母、一个数字的错误,都会让你体验失败的感觉;当你找到了错误,纠正了缺陷,得到了正确的结果,是不是又有一种“柳暗花明又一村”的感觉呢。
能够选择编码工作的人,大部分都是喜欢为人处理简简单单的人。这群人有着天真烂漫的好奇心,虽不苟言笑,但内心炽热,善于分享,乐于助人,有时为了解决问题,不眠不休,却深以为乐。跟这样一群纯粹简单的人在一起工作,便少了勾心斗角的苦闷。你不觉得快乐吗。
作为程序猿,从事编码工作,其中的快乐远不止这些,也不是一个非程序猿,非从事编码工作的人能体会得到的。我喜欢程序猿,从事编码工作,我快乐。
二、如何做程序员?
要成为一个程序员,可以按照以下步骤进行:
1. 自我评估和目标确定:了解自己的兴趣、特长和目标,考虑为什么想成为一个程序员以及未来想要从事的领域和技术方向。
2. 学习编程基础知识:学习计算机科学的基础知识和编程语言,初学者可以选择简单易懂的编程语言如Python或JavaScript来入门。
3. 学习项目实战:通过参与项目实战来提高自己的实际编程能力。可以在GitHub等开源社区找一些项目参与,或者自己寻找一些小项目练手。
4. 提升算法与数据结构能力:学习算法和数据结构是提高自己的编程能力和解决问题的关键。可以参加算法训练营或者自学相关书籍和课程。
5. 深入学习特定领域或技术:根据自己的兴趣和目标,选择一个或多个领域或技术进行深入学习和专研。如前端开发、后端开发、移动应用开发、人工智能等。
6. 自我实践和项目经验:不断进行自我实践和积累项目经验,可以通过参加在线编程比赛、开发个人项目或者参与开源项目来提升自己的实践能力。
7. 持续学习和跟进行业动态:编程是一个不断学习和技能更新的领域,要保持持续学习的态度,跟进最新的技术动态和行业趋势。
此外,也可以参加相关的培训班、在线课程或者学习社区,寻找导师和师兄师姐的指导,加入编程社群,与其他程序员进行交流和分享经验。记住,成为一个优秀的程序员需要通过不断的学习和实践来提高自己的能力,坚持不懈地追求进步。
三、做外包程序员好吗?
外包公司一般没有自己的产品,依赖于外部订单,相应的,作为开发人员也不能完全清楚整个产品的开发流程,只有技术积累,并且这个技术随产品变化而变化,因此作为外包开发人员,学习能力要比较强。再一个,目前行业里面的外包公司口碑一般不是太好,比如福利,五险一金等,都需要先了解清楚,再一个要清楚自己的职业规划,在此基础上做出自己的选择。
四、做程序员难吗?
难。
压力大工作辛苦得不停学习,还有失业风险
五、做会计好还是做程序员好?
是女孩就做会计,男生最好程序员也很不错。金融危机引发全球经济下滑,但是有一门行业是不受影响的,就是会计,因为无论企业盈利亏损,哪怕是企业倒闭,也需要清算!所以会计这门专业永远都是热门,因为它不受经济影响,就算全球企业全部倒闭,也要找会计进行清算。
六、做程序员有前途么?
还是有前途的。
程序员的未来前景还是相当不错的,这主要和未来互联网发展趋势以及人才不足有关系,示IT工程师的全国招聘量每天有60多万条,全国平均薪资为10.6K/月。可以看出目前程序员的薪资水平是很高的,而且比很多行业都要高。整个行业都比较缺人才,但是并不是缺底层人才,而是缺高级人才,那种技术深度不够,浮躁环境中培养出来的,是满足不了企业高要求的岗位的。
七、程序员做研发好吗?
程序员从事研发工作还可以,工资高,压力大,而且部门气氛不活跃。相比同单位其他岗位要高,但是也累,喜欢动员加班;行业不同,工资和互联网行业没法比。
同一个单位企业研发岗相比于其他岗位基本工资算较高的,福利也算好的,但同时工作也较为辛苦,加班多,压力也大。
八、程序员转行可以做啥?
1、转行到传统企业做技术管理,这些企业的技术管理基本都是甲方角色,也就是有需求都是外包,技术管理只需要把控质量就行。
2、转行做技术培训,不管是做线上培训,还是线下培训。这种都是可以很好的利用程序员的技术优势的。至于是找个培训机构打工,还是跟他们合作,甚至自己搞技术自媒体,那就看自己的情况来定了。
3、转行到非技术相关岗位,这种不太建议,因为等于就是放弃之前的技术优势了。一切都是从零开始,成本太高了。
九、程序员怎么转行做产品?
入门一个新的行业时,首先要系统了解该行业所需知识,该行业专家是什么样的。虽然程序员天天都和产品经理打交道,但也只是沟通产品文档时,所以还是需要系统学习一下的。
学习一款原型设计软件:Axure或者墨刀。程序员学习能力其实普遍都比较强,学习一个原型设计软件用一天时间基本就够了。很多公司产品文档和原型设计都做在一起,我么公司就是这样。好的原型设计,程序员看了就知道怎么写,会很详细,还会有逻辑。
十、做程序员需要哪些证书?
1 程序员需要考取的证件包括:计算机职业资格证书、软件设计师证书、Oracle认证、CCNA认证等。
2 考取证件可以证明程序员的专业技能和水平,提高求职竞争力和薪资待遇。
3 另外,程序员还可以通过开源社区、技术博客等途径积累经验和展示自己的技术能力,提升个人的职业发展。